Azodicarbonamide (AC) is a highly efficient blowing agent whose efficacy lies in its controlled decomposition to release gases, thereby creating cellular structures within polymers. When considering the purchase of AC foaming agent, manufacturers prioritize its ability to generate uniform cell structures, which directly influence the mechanical properties of the final product. The gas volume, typically measured in ml/g, is a key indicator of its foaming capacity. For instance, AC's characteristic decomposition temperature of 201-205ºC allows it to be integrated into processing cycles that involve moderate to high temperatures, common in extrusion and injection molding. The resulting foamed materials often exhibit improved strength-to-weight ratios, enhanced thermal and acoustic insulation, and better cushioning characteristics, contributing to overall product durability.

The application of Azodicarbonamide foaming agent for PVC is a prime example of its beneficial impact. In PVC formulations, AC facilitates the production of rigid and flexible foams used in construction materials, automotive interiors, and consumer electronics. These foamed PVC products benefit from reduced weight, improved impact resistance, and enhanced thermal insulation. Similarly, when used as an AC blowing agent for rubber foaming, it imparts resilience and shock-absorbing qualities, essential for applications such as footwear, sports equipment, and vibration dampeners. The uniform cell structure promoted by AC ensures consistent performance and longevity in these demanding environments.
